Re: Ont govt plans to sell pot
I feel the same way. I would like to see government stores only. One of the main things about it was that it was going to make us all a fortune and pay for health care, education, etc.. The best way to do that is to let the government have complete control. If it does allow private sales then anyone who has been involved up to this time should be banned from participating in any way. There is no way they should get any more benefit from their illegal activity. You could give the provincial governments the profits from sales and the federal government a reasonable profit from tax. This would allow everyone to make a buck but keep the price low so that it would actually cut out the black market. We have to be extremely careful not to get greedy or the black market will continue to flourish.

Re: Ont govt plans to sell pot
No because you are again talking about three levels wanting their level of profit. By giving it to the government you cut out one level and therefore can make it cheaper to actually affect the black market. This was supposed to be for all Canadians and the best way to do that is to leave it in the hands of the government. I would just like to see it shared by all, not with most of it in the hands of a few. The second you get investors you drive up the need for profits and thereby costs. This means the governments get very little or the costs are driven up so high the black market continues to flourish.
